Fees & Policies

Fees

Semester Payment:  You will be charged a $100. deposit fee upon registering. Half of this fee is NON-REFUNDABLE. This will secure your placement in class. The balance will be charged the first week of semester.  Fees will be pro-rated if you register after the start of semester.

Roll-Over Registration: Students registered for Fall Semester will be automatically re-enrolled for the Spring Semester on Jan. 1. Deposits for Spring semester will post on Jan. 10th unless you have notified us by email prior to Jan. 10th, that you are opting out. Balance will be charged at start of new semester. In performance years, there will be a performance fee and costume fee charged unless we are notified that your child will not partake.

Registration Fee: There is a one-time $25 registration fee per new student

Multiple Class Discount: There is a 10% discount for the 2nd weekly class and 20% discount for the 3rd and 4th class taken by a single student in the same semester.

Policies

Refunds & Credits: We are unable to issue any refunds unless for a family moving out of the city (accompanied by appropriate paper work) or in the case of an unexpected long-term illness (accompanied by a doctor’s note).  If refund is granted, customer will be reimbursed for missed classes less a 75.00 processing fee. In the case of a young SA1 student who proves to not be ready for class we will credit account for future date only.

Make Up Classes: Students are allowed one make up class per semester, if a comparable level/style class is available. There are no make up classes for the Summer Program or for classes canceled due to inclement weather or school closings.

Class Cancellations: SAA reserves the right to cancel a class as a result of insufficient registration. A full refund will be issued

Class Preparation

  • Please arrive at least 15 mins before the start of class dressed appropriately so that your child has time to have a snack and use the restroom.
  • Unless specified, drop-offs and pick-ups will be in the waiting area only.
  • A school representative will be present to escort your child to his/her classroom.
  • Parents and guardians are strictly not allowed to be present in the classroom unless invited in by the teacher.
  • All food and drink must be consumed outside the classroom before class begins.
  • Please be ready 5 mins before the end of class to pick up your child.
